在有史以來首次拍攝的木星衛星艾歐凌日的影片中,火山噴發和極光放射在巨行星(右側)的陰影中發光。美國國家航空航天局的卡西尼號宇宙飛船在新年的第一天捕捉到了構成該序列的影像。

來自艾歐衛星著名火山的熔岩流在新影片中呈現為明亮的光點。其中最耀眼的佩萊火山,儘管強度很大,但似乎仍在穩定噴發。相比之下,皮蘭火山(以佩萊火山上方和右側的兩個點表示)自1997年壯觀的噴發以來,在過去的30個月中已經消退。在皮蘭熱點下方,存在著一個特徵截然不同的火山,它在幾天的時間尺度上逐漸增強和減弱。

類似於地球的北極光和南極光的大氣極光解釋了環繞艾歐衛星的短暫光芒。更明亮的光芒出現在衛星赤道附近,隨著凌日的進行而順時針移動——這是木星磁場方向變化的結果。事實上,新的觀測結果提供了證據,表明這些極光是由於在艾歐衛星和木星之間沿磁場線流動的電流造成的。
